The word “ramen” is a Japanese borrowing of the Chinese word lamian (拉麵), that means “pulled noodles”, however just isn’t derived from the northern Chinese dish of lamian. Instead, the dish developed from southern Chinese noodle dishes from areas similar to Guangzhou, reflecting the demographics of Chinese settlers in Yokohama. Ramen gained reputation in Japan, especially throughout food shortages following World War II.

Preparing immediate ramen noodles involves adding the noodles to a pot of seasoned boiling water. The noodles can additionally be cooked in a microwave, which is why they’re typically a staple food for school college students living in dormitories. You can find ramen noodles in every nook of the country and in seemingly infinite regional variations. Head north to Sapporo to strive miso ramen topped with a slice of butter, or south to Kagoshima for porky tonkotsu ramen with hints of rooster and sardine inventory. Japanese ramen has gone from humble Chinese immigrant food to worldwide phenomenon, with chefs now making artisan bowls with top-quality ingredients.

The easiest of my three tare is the soy sauce flavour and I have included quick instructions for making shōyu ramen in today’s recipe. Even in making these flavourings, there are tons of variations. Since the soup inventory doesn’t have flavouring, the ‘tare’ must https://thebuldakramen.com be quite salty and often comprise some type of umami. The ramen shops make each effort to create ramen ‘tare’ which are filled with umami and some of them take many days to make.

The Great Kanto Earthquake destroyed Japan’s inland and coastal areas on September 1, 1923. This area included Tokyo, where most ramen chefs were concentrated in. Due to this devastating earthquake, it triggered many cooks to lose their jobs and be forced to look for jobs elsewhere. This soup focus captures the umami flavors of the natural tonkotsu broth served in ICHIRAN restaurants worldwide. Ever puzzled why ramen noodles have that perfect chewy texture? It’s all because of “kansui”, an alkaline mineral water. This magical ingredient additionally offers the noodles their signature yellow hue and prevents them from getting soggy.
